House Footing Construction in Fredericksburg, VA
House footing construction services involve creating a solid foundation base that supports the entire structure of a home or building. This process typically includes excavation, formwork, and the pouring of concrete footings designed to distribute the weight of the structure evenly across the soil. These services are essential for a variety of projects, such as new home construction, home additions, or foundation repairs, ensuring stability and long-term durability. Property owners usually want to understand the types of footing options available, the materials used, and how the footing design will accommodate the specific soil conditions and load requirements of their property.
Before requesting footing construction, property owners should consider factors such as the size and type of the project, the soil quality on the site, and any existing foundation issues. It’s also helpful to understand the local building codes and regulations that may influence footing specifications. Clear communication about project scope, site conditions, and future plans can help ensure the footing work aligns with the overall construction goals and provides a reliable base for the structure.

Common House Footing Construction Jobs
Foundation Footings - essential support structures that distribute the weight of the house to prevent settling.
Concrete Footings - poured concrete bases that provide stability for various types of home construction.
Pier and Beam Foundations - support systems that elevate homes and allow access to plumbing and wiring beneath.
Slab-on-Grade Footings - concrete bases that create a solid foundation directly on the ground for minimal movement.
Retaining Wall Footings - foundational supports for retaining walls that help manage soil and water pressure.
Reinforced Footings - concrete bases with steel reinforcement to enhance durability and load-bearing capacity.
House Footing Construction Questions
What is the purpose of house footings? House footings provide a stable base to support the structure and distribute weight evenly across the soil.
What types of projects require footing construction? Footings are essential for new home foundations, additions, or any structure requiring stable support on uneven or soft ground.
How are footings installed? Installation involves excavating a trench, pouring concrete into forms, and ensuring proper depth and width for stability.
What should property owners consider before footing construction? It’s important to assess soil conditions and ensure proper design to prevent settling or shifting over time.
